Job Summary

Job Description

The Content Analyst will primarily handle queries related to Global ETI markets, covering various asset groups like Equity, Futures, Options, Spreads, and Warrants. This role involves investigating issues, collaborating with production and development teams for quick resolutions, and maintaining service targets. The analyst will also manage multiple priorities, proactively analyze resolved cases, and drive solutions. Strong communication, teamwork, and problem-solving skills are essential, along with proficiency in MS Office applications.

Job Description (Job advert content)

Essential Responsibilities

  • Primarily address queries on service cloud that pertain to the Global ETI markets. Cover queries for Equity, Futures, Options, Spreads, Warrants and other asset groups.
  • Do own investigation and then work with production teams to get resolutions quickly to meet Service targets.
  • Build and modify service cloud reports to supervise performance of the wider service team if required.
  • Apart from content production teams, also work with development teams, Exchange managers and specialists to resolve root cause and prevention measures.
  • Balance multiple priorities including case incidents and customer concerns, queue management and team related activities.
  • Maintain and improve on performance for targets set under MTTR metrics.
  • Work with cross-functional teams to provide Root Cause Analysis when required.
  • Proactively engage in data analysis of resolved cases, highlight any problem areas for the team and drive solutions.

Required Skills:

  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ills are meaningful.
  • Knowledge of Financial markets, an understanding of Equity and Derivatives markets and instruments will be an added advantage.
  • Ability to work effectively within a team environment on rotational shifts.
  • Proficient with MS Office applications.
  • Excellent networking skills and ability to collaborate across various internal teams.
  • Ability to adapt to changes quickly.
  • Experience in working independently and showing initiative.
  • Excellent problem solving and multi-tasking skills.
